In the Comfort of Shadows by B. Nacole
4.0
[I had the honor of receiving an ARC in exchange for an honest review]
Verona is a really relatable character. Even if she’s not my favorite kind of person, she feels real and I’m not one to say no to either demon sex or the I-hate-you-but-you’re-hot turning I-will-tear-the-world-down-or-die-for-you love.
The book focuses heavily on Verona and Lo’s relationship and it’s a roller coaster… An I mean that with the joy of my heart. It also focuses on Verona’s road to feel like she deserves the love and care from the people around her.
It’s absolutely a read that is perfect for the spooky season!
